In Portland, the cost of flooring can vary significantly based on the material chosen and the complexity of the installation. For example, installing natural stone tiles will generally cost more than laying down vinyl plank. The condition of your existing subfloor also plays a role; if repairs are needed, this will add to the overall expense. The total square footage of the area requiring new flooring is another primary factor. The accessibility of the space for the installation crew can also influence labor costs. Some types of flooring require more specialized tools or a longer installation time, which reflects in the price. What is parquet flooring and is it suitable for Portland?

Parquet flooring is a type of wood flooring assembled in a decorative geometric pattern. It can add a unique, classic look to a room. While beautiful, parquet requires stable environmental conditions. In Portland, managing humidity levels through climate control is important for its longevity. What types of floor tile are best for Portland kitchens?

For Portland kitchens, durable and water-resistant floor tile is essential. Porcelain and ceramic tiles are excellent choices due to their longevity and ease of cleaning.
